在线等待。。。调用窗口和窗口间参数传递的问题??????
Public Class ticket
......
.....
Dim frmSelect As New Form1
.....
....
end class
'book_i是模块中的public变量
Public Class Form1
Inherits System.Windows.Forms.Form
.........
Private Sub ListView1_DoubleClick(ByVal sender As Object, ByVal e As System.EventArgs) Handles ListView1.DoubleClick
book_i = ListView1.SelectedItems.Item(0).Text.Trim()
Me.Close()
End Sub
End Class
问题一:我用模块中的public book_i as int16来传递值的。。决的始终不太好。。以前VB6里可以直接调用的ticket.publiVar的不过这样好象是数据耦合,在VB。NET里好象可以使用事件来降低耦合决的非常好。。可惜我还不公用事件。。而且为一个变量这样做,好象挺麻烦。
问题二:frmSelect关闭后。。。代码好象就不动了。。不知道是什么原因。。。